Guanajuato is the state capital, is only the fifth-largest city in the state. The historic town and adjacent mines are a World Heritage Site. Guanajuato was founded as a town in 1554 and received the designation as a city in 1741. It is located in one of the richest silver mining areas of Mexico, and is well known for its wealth of fine colonial era Spanish architecture. Cristo Rey del Cubilete (Christ the King Shrine) is one of Mexico’s most important religious monument, and is said to mark the geographic center of Mexico. In the Panteon catacombs to the west of the city is a famous cemetery noted for the natural mummies produced by unknown means. The city of Guanajuato was the birthplace of artist Diego Rivera, whose house is now a museum.
